DTC P0630: VIN Not Programmed or Mismatch Honda Odyssey III

Testing & Diagnostics 3 illustrations ~1235 words

Note. This DTC is stored only when the PCM does not have the VIN information of the vehicle. Use the HDS to input the missing VIN information.

  1. Turn the ignition switch ON (II).
  2. Check the VIN with the HDS. Does the HDS show the vehicle's VIN? YES - Go to step 5 . NO - Go to step 3.
  3. Input the VIN to the PCM with the HDS. Does the screen show COMPLETE? YES - Go to step 5 . NO - Go to step 4.
  4. Check for DTCs with the HDS. Is DTC P0603 indicated? YES - Go to the DTC P0603 troubleshooting. NO - Update the PCM if it does not have the latest software, or substitute a known-good PCM (see «PCM UPDATING AND SUBSTITUTION FOR TESTING»(ref-220945-S16531944742006022100000) ), then recheck. If the symptom/indication goes away with a known-good PCM, replace the original PCM (see «PCM REPLACEMENT»(ref-220946-S32339521312006022100000) ).
  5. Clear the DTC with the HDS.
  6. Turn the ignition switch OFF.
  7. Turn the ignition switch ON (II), and wait 5 seconds.
  8. Check for Temporary DTCs or DTCs with the HDS. Are any Temporary DTCs or DTCs indicated? YES - If DTC P0630 is indicated, update the PCM if it does not have the latest software, or substitute a known-good PCM (see «PCM UPDATING AND SUBSTITUTION FOR TESTING»(ref-220945-S16531944742006022100000) ), then recheck. If any other Temporary DTCs or DTCs are indicated, go to the indicated DTC's troubleshooting. NO - Intermittent failure, system is OK at this time.

Scheme 97: DTC P0641: Sensor Reference Voltage A Malfunction

  1. Turn the ignition switch ON (II).
  2. Clear the DTC with the HDS.
  3. Check for Temporary DTCs or DTCs with the HDS. Is DTC P0641 indicated? YES - Go to step 4. NO - Intermittent failure, system is OK at this time. Check for poor connections or loose terminals at the PCM and these connectors. MAP sensor APP sensor Front/rear A/F sensor (Sensor 1) IMT actuator EGR valve FTP sensor Input shaft (mainshaft) speed sensor Output shaft (countershaft) speed sensor
  4. Turn the ignition switch OFF.
  5. Disconnect the MAP sensor 3P connector.
  6. Turn the ignition switch ON (II).
  7. Clear the DTC with the HDS.
  8. Check for Temporary DTCs or DTCs with the HDS. Is DTC P0641 indicated? YES - Go to step 9. NO - Replace the MAP sensor (see «MAP SENSOR REPLACEMENT»(ref-220946-S26621663042006022100000) ), then go to step 53 .
  9. Turn the ignition switch OFF.
  10. Disconnect APP sensor A/B 6P connector.
  11. Turn the ignition switch ON (II).
  12. Clear the DTC with the HDS.
  13. Check for Temporary DTCs or DTCs with the HDS. Is DTC P0641 indicated? YES - Go to step 14. NO - Replace the accelerator pedal (see «ACCELERATOR PEDAL REMOVAL/INSTALLATION»(ref-220953-S12746817652006022200000) ), then go to step 53 .
  14. Turn the ignition switch OFF.
  15. Disconnect the front A/F sensor (Bank 2, Sensor 1) 8P connector.
  16. Turn the ignition switch ON (II).
  17. Clear the DTC with the HDS.
  18. Check for Temporary DTCs or DTCs with the HDS. Is DTC P0641 indicated? YES - Go to step 19. NO - Replace the front A/F sensor (Bank 2, Sensor 1) (see «A/F SENSOR REPLACEMENT»(ref-220946-S35067538432006022100000) ), then go to step 53 .
  19. Turn the ignition switch OFF.
  20. Disconnect the rear A/F sensor (Bank 1, Sensor 1) 8P connector.
  21. Turn the ignition switch ON (II).
  22. Clear the DTC with the HDS.
  23. Check for Temporary DTCs or DTCs with the HDS. Is DTC P0641 indicated? YES - Go to step 24 . NO - Replace the rear A/F sensor (Bank 1, Sensor 1) (see «A/F SENSOR REPLACEMENT»(ref-220946-S35067538432006022100000) ), then go to step 53 .
  24. Turn the ignition switch OFF.
  25. Disconnect the IMT actuator 5P connector.
  26. Turn the ignition switch ON (II).
  27. Clear the DTC with the HDS.
  28. Check for Temporary DTCs or DTCs with the HDS. Is DTC P0641 indicated? YES - Go to step 29. NO - Replace the IMT actuator (see «RESONATOR REMOVAL/INSTALLATION»(ref-220953-S20435178352006022200000) ), then go to step 53 .
  29. Turn the ignition switch OFF.
  30. Disconnect the EGR valve 6P connector.
  31. Turn the ignition switch ON (II).
  32. Clear the DTC with the HDS.
  33. Check for Temporary DTCs or DTCs with the HDS. Is DTC P0641 indicated? YES - Go to step 34. NO - Replace the EGR valve (see «EGR VALVE REPLACEMENT»(ref-220955-S10934333292006022100000) ), then go to step 53 .
  34. Turn the ignition switch OFF.
  35. Disconnect the FTP sensor 3P connector.
  36. Turn the ignition switch ON (II).
  37. Clear the DTC with the HDS.
  38. Check for Temporary DTCs or DTCs with the HDS. Is DTC P0641 indicated? YES - Go to step 39. NO - Replace the FTP sensor (see «FTP SENSOR REPLACEMENT»(ref-220957-S25518953132006022100000) ), then go to step 53 .
  39. Turn the ignition switch OFF.
  40. Disconnect the input shaft (mainshaft) speed sensor 3P connector.
  41. Turn the ignition switch ON (II).
  42. Clear the DTC with the HDS.
  43. Check for Temporary DTCs or DTCs with the HDS. Is DTC P0641 indicated? YES - Go to step 44. NO - Replace the input shaft (mainshaft) speed sensor (see «INPUT SHAFT (MAINSHAFT) SPEED SENSOR REPLACEMENT»(ref-220958-S38527852412006022100000) ), then go to step 53 .
  44. Turn the ignition switch OFF.
  45. Disconnect the output shaft (countershaft) speed sensor 3P connector.
  46. Turn the ignition switch ON (II).
  47. Clear the DTC with the HDS.
  48. Check for Temporary DTCs or DTCs with the HDS. Is DTC P0641 indicated? YES - Go to step 49. NO - Replace the output shaft (countershaft) speed sensor (see «OUTPUT SHAFT (COUNTERSHAFT) SPEED SENSOR REPLACEMENT»(ref-220958-S09835782602006022100000) ), then go to step 53 .
  49. Turn the ignition switch OFF.
  50. Jump the SCS line with the HDS.
  51. Disconnect PCM connectors A (44P), B (44P), and C (44P).
  52. Check for continuity between body ground and PCM connector terminals A19, A25, B18, B19, C12, and C13 individually. Is there continuity? YES - Repair short in the wire between the PCM (A19, A25, B18, B19, C12, or C13) and the each sensor, then go to step 53. NO - Go to step 59 .
  53. Turn the ignition switch OFF.
  54. Reconnect all connectors.
  55. Turn the ignition switch ON (II).
  56. Reset the PCM with the HDS.
  57. Do the PCM idle learn procedure (see «PCM IDLE LEARN PROCEDURE»(ref-220951-S17680691112006022100000) ).
  58. Check for Temporary DTCs or DTCs with the HDS. Are any Temporary DTCs or DTCs indicated? YES - If DTC P0641 is indicated, check for poor connections or loose terminals at the PCM and these connectors: MAP sensor APP sensor Front/rear A/F sensor (Sensor 1) IMT actuator EGR valve FTP sensor Input shaft (mainshaft) speed sensor Output shaft (countershaft) speed sensor After checking the above, go to step 1 . If any other Temporary DTCs or DTCs are indicated, go to the indicated DTC's troubleshooting. NO - Troubleshooting is complete.
  59. Update the PCM if it does not have the latest software, or substitute a known-good PCM (see «PCM UPDATING AND SUBSTITUTION FOR TESTING»(ref-220945-S16531944742006022100000) ).
  60. Check for Temporary DTCs or DTCs with the HDS. Are any Temporary DTCs or DTCs indicated? YES - If DTC P0641 is indicated, check for poor connections or loose terminals at the PCM and these connectors: MAP sensor APP sensor Front/rear A/F sensor (Sensor 1) IMT actuator EGR valve FTP sensor Input shaft (mainshaft) speed sensor Output shaft (countershaft) speed sensor After checking the above, go to step 1 . If any other Temporary DTCs or DTCs are indicated, go to the indicated DTC's troubleshooting. NO - If the PCM was updated, troubleshooting is complete. If the PCM was substituted, replace the original PCM (see «PCM REPLACEMENT»(ref-220946-S32339521312006022100000) ).
